aboutsummaryrefslogtreecommitdiff
path: root/multimedia/rtmpdump
diff options
context:
space:
mode:
authorponce <matteo.bernardini@sns.it>2010-09-20 20:31:52 -0400
committerRobby Workman <rworkman@slackbuilds.org>2010-09-21 22:09:43 -0500
commit232f73a605fb7944dbbc7f4fcbd541e883436e00 (patch)
tree164c879563268645917b77c19cb149a690c32ec3 /multimedia/rtmpdump
parent365a1a2efda6a824f4d1002516a57586646f01fd (diff)
multimedia/rtmpdump: Updated for version 2.3.
Signed-off-by: dsomero <xgizzmo@slackbuilds.org>
Diffstat (limited to 'multimedia/rtmpdump')
-rw-r--r--multimedia/rtmpdump/librtmp-makefile.patch12
-rw-r--r--multimedia/rtmpdump/rtmpdump-makefiles.patch48
-rw-r--r--multimedia/rtmpdump/rtmpdump.SlackBuild6
-rw-r--r--multimedia/rtmpdump/rtmpdump.info12
4 files changed, 21 insertions, 57 deletions
diff --git a/multimedia/rtmpdump/librtmp-makefile.patch b/multimedia/rtmpdump/librtmp-makefile.patch
new file mode 100644
index 0000000000000..93955fe8fbc46
--- /dev/null
+++ b/multimedia/rtmpdump/librtmp-makefile.patch
@@ -0,0 +1,12 @@
+diff -Naur rtmpdump-2.3.orig/librtmp/Makefile rtmpdump-2.3/librtmp/Makefile
+--- rtmpdump-2.3.orig/librtmp/Makefile 2010-06-30 22:01:28.000000000 +0200
++++ rtmpdump-2.3/librtmp/Makefile 2010-09-14 04:35:48.967060986 +0200
+@@ -52,7 +52,7 @@
+
+ OBJS=rtmp.o log.o amf.o hashswf.o parseurl.o
+
+-all: librtmp.a $(SO_LIB)
++all: librtmp.a $(SO_LIB) librtmp.pc
+
+ clean:
+ rm -f *.o *.a *.so *.$(SO_EXT)
diff --git a/multimedia/rtmpdump/rtmpdump-makefiles.patch b/multimedia/rtmpdump/rtmpdump-makefiles.patch
deleted file mode 100644
index a1bdb7761c24b..0000000000000
--- a/multimedia/rtmpdump/rtmpdump-makefiles.patch
+++ /dev/null
@@ -1,48 +0,0 @@
-diff -Naur rtmpdump-2.2e.orig/Makefile rtmpdump-2.2e/Makefile
---- rtmpdump-2.2e.orig/Makefile 2010-05-29 09:42:20.000000000 +0200
-+++ rtmpdump-2.2e/Makefile 2010-06-14 21:22:21.904425447 +0200
-@@ -57,7 +57,7 @@
- cp rtmpgw$(EXT) rtmpsrv$(EXT) rtmpsuck$(EXT) $(SBINDIR)
- cp rtmpdump.1 $(MANDIR)/man1
- cp rtmpgw.8 $(MANDIR)/man8
-- @cd librtmp; $(MAKE) install $(MAKEFLAGS)
-+ @cd librtmp; $(MAKE) install
-
- clean:
- rm -f *.o rtmpdump$(EXT) rtmpgw$(EXT) rtmpsrv$(EXT) rtmpsuck$(EXT)
-diff -Naur rtmpdump-2.2e.orig/librtmp/Makefile rtmpdump-2.2e/librtmp/Makefile
---- rtmpdump-2.2e.orig/librtmp/Makefile 2010-05-29 09:42:20.000000000 +0200
-+++ rtmpdump-2.2e/librtmp/Makefile 2010-06-14 21:23:12.932433342 +0200
-@@ -28,7 +28,7 @@
- LIBDIR=$(DESTDIR)$(libdir)
- MANDIR=$(DESTDIR)$(mandir)
-
--all: librtmp.a
-+all: librtmp.a librtmp.so librtmp.pc
-
- clean:
- rm -f *.o *.a
-@@ -36,6 +36,9 @@
- librtmp.a: rtmp.o log.o amf.o hashswf.o parseurl.o
- $(AR) rs $@ $?
-
-+librtmp.so: rtmp.o log.o amf.o hashswf.o parseurl.o
-+ $(CC) -shared -Wl,-soname,librtmp.so.2 -o librtmp.so.2.2 *.o
-+
- log.o: log.c log.h Makefile
- rtmp.o: rtmp.c rtmp.h rtmp_sys.h handshake.h dh.h log.h amf.h Makefile
- amf.o: amf.c amf.h bytes.h log.h Makefile
-@@ -46,9 +49,12 @@
- sed -e "s;@prefix@;$(prefix);" -e "s;@VERSION@;$(VERSION);" \
- -e "s;@CRYPTO_REQ@;$(CRYPTO_REQ);" librtmp.pc.in > $@
-
--install: librtmp.a librtmp.pc
-+install: librtmp.a librtmp.so librtmp.pc
- -mkdir -p $(INCDIR) $(LIBDIR)/pkgconfig $(MANDIR)/man3
- cp amf.h http.h log.h rtmp.h $(INCDIR)
- cp librtmp.a $(LIBDIR)
-+ ln -s librtmp.so.2.2 librtmp.so.2
-+ ln -s librtmp.so.2.2 librtmp.so
-+ cp -a librtmp.s* $(LIBDIR)
- cp librtmp.pc $(LIBDIR)/pkgconfig
- cp librtmp.3 $(MANDIR)/man3
diff --git a/multimedia/rtmpdump/rtmpdump.SlackBuild b/multimedia/rtmpdump/rtmpdump.SlackBuild
index ff7ad468648a2..3872f74ed009e 100644
--- a/multimedia/rtmpdump/rtmpdump.SlackBuild
+++ b/multimedia/rtmpdump/rtmpdump.SlackBuild
@@ -8,7 +8,7 @@
# Modified by SlackBuilds.org
PRGNAM=rtmpdump
-VERSION=${VERSION:-2.2e}
+VERSION=${VERSION:-2.3}
BUILD=${BUILD:-1}
TAG=${TAG:-_SBo}
@@ -45,7 +45,7 @@ rm -rf $PKG
mkdir -p $TMP $PKG $OUTPUT
cd $TMP
rm -rf $PRGNAM-$VERSION
-tar xvf $CWD/$PRGNAM-$VERSION.tar.gz
+tar xvf $CWD/$PRGNAM-$VERSION.tgz
cd $PRGNAM-$VERSION
chown -R root:root .
find . \
@@ -55,7 +55,7 @@ find . \
-exec chmod 644 {} \;
# patch makefiles for shared library install
-patch -p1 < $CWD/rtmpdump-makefiles.patch
+patch -p1 < $CWD/librtmp-makefile.patch
XCFLAGS="$SLKCFLAGS" \
make \
diff --git a/multimedia/rtmpdump/rtmpdump.info b/multimedia/rtmpdump/rtmpdump.info
index be3b792f703ff..3d05b54ac43d7 100644
--- a/multimedia/rtmpdump/rtmpdump.info
+++ b/multimedia/rtmpdump/rtmpdump.info
@@ -1,10 +1,10 @@
PRGNAM="rtmpdump"
-VERSION="2.2e"
+VERSION="2.3"
HOMEPAGE="http://rtmpdump.mplayerhq.hu/"
-DOWNLOAD="http://rtmpdump.mplayerhq.hu/download/rtmpdump-2.2e.tar.gz"
-MD5SUM="10681c2fe41194a97d508d0e6bbfe74f"
+DOWNLOAD="http://rtmpdump.mplayerhq.hu/download/rtmpdump-2.3.tgz"
+MD5SUM="eb961f31cd55f0acf5aad1a7b900ef59"
DOWNLOAD_x86_64=""
MD5SUM_x86_64=""
-MAINTAINER="Matteo Bernardini"
-EMAIL="matteo.bernardini {at} sns.it"
-APPROVED="pprkut"
+MAINTAINER="ponce"
+EMAIL="matteo.bernardini@sns.it"
+APPROVED="dsomero"